Average Pest Control Workers Salary in Lafayette-West Lafayette, IN

The average salary for a Pest Control Workers in Lafayette-West Lafayette, IN is $49,200. This compensation is in line with national standards, reflecting a balanced and stable local job market.

Executive Summary

  • Average Salary: $49,200 per year.
  •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 13.6% over the last 5 years.
  •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$61,720.
  • Outlook: The current demand for Pest Control Workerss is stable, with a local workforce of approximately 30 professionals. This role remains a specialized component of the broader Lafayette-West Lafayette, IN economy.

Pest Control Workers Salary Distribution in Lafayette-West Lafayette, IN

The earning potential for Pest Control Workerss in Lafayette-West Lafayette, IN varies significantly by experience level. The salary gap is relatively narrow, suggesting consistent and predictable earnings from entry-level to senior positions. Entry-level roles (10th percentile) typically start around $37,700, while highly experienced professionals can command wages upwards of $61,720.

Lafayette-West Lafayette, IN has 0.55x the national average concentration of Pest Control Workers jobs. This means there are fewer opportunities per capita here compared to the U.S. average — competition for roles may be higher.

30 people work as Pest Control Workers in Lafayette-West Lafayette, IN.

Only 0.342 out of every 1,000 local jobs are Pest Control Workers roles — this is a niche profession in the area.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 30 employees in the Lafayette-West Lafayette, IN area with a job density of 0.342 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
